It kind of looks like the different features of the faces are arranged randomly? I think you need to get a better feel for how far apart you want to draw eyes, and how the mouth relates to the nose and jawline.
Do you draw underlying structures at all or do you go straight to final lines? It kind of seems to me like you don't use underlying structures and you might benefit from doing so.
I do agree that your coloring is nice. I think that if you strengthen your fundamentals that you have a real chance to produce good work. You seem to be willing to put the work in, so I look forward to seeing you improve.
